Exploring Exciting Time Periods in Space Exploration

Space exploration has always been a fascinating subject that has captivated the minds of people throughout history. Let's delve into some of the most exciting time periods in space exploration that have shaped our understanding of the cosmos.

The Space Race (1950s-1960s)

The Space Race between the United States and the Soviet Union during the Cold War era was a time of intense competition and rapid advancements in space technology. It led to significant milestones such as the launch of Sputnik, the first artificial satellite, and the historic Apollo 11 mission that landed humans on the moon.

Space Shuttle Era (1981-2011)

The Space Shuttle program by NASA ushered in a new era of reusable spacecraft, with iconic shuttles like the Discovery, Atlantis, and Endeavour making numerous trips to space. This period saw the construction of the International Space Station (ISS) and crucial scientific research conducted in low Earth orbit.

Modern Space Exploration (21st Century)

In the 21st century, space exploration has seen a surge in commercial spaceflight initiatives by companies like SpaceX, Blue Origin, and Virgin Galactic. These ventures aim to reduce the cost of space travel and open up new possibilities for human colonization of other planets, such as Mars.

Key Achievements in Space Exploration:

  • First human in space: Yuri Gagarin (1961)
  • First spacewalk: Alexei Leonov (1965)
  • First woman in space: Valentina Tereshkova (1963)
  • First Mars rover: Sojourner (1997)
  • Discovery of exoplanets beyond our solar system
